Hi;

I'm getting an error when comparing two datasets (two tabular files) with "Join, substract and group" (Error pasted bellow). If I execute joinWrapper.py manually I don't get the error, and also it doesn't happen if I use the Galaxy version changeset 5743:720455407d1c. Any clues? Any help would be much appreciated, I need this for a paper I'm writting and deadline is too close :-)

Regards

Traceback (most recent call last):
File "/home/megana/galaxy-dist-Erick/lib/galaxy/jobs/runners/local.py", line 125, in run_job
    job_wrapper.finish( stdout, stderr )
File "/home/megana/galaxy-dist-Erick/lib/galaxy/jobs/__init__.py", line 607, in finish
    self.sa_session.flush()
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/orm/scoping.py", line 127, in do
    return getattr(self.registry(), name)(*args, **kwargs)
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/orm/session.py", line 1356, in flush
    self._flush(objects)
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/orm/session.py", line 1434, in _flush
    flush_context.execute()
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/orm/unitofwork.py", line 261, in execute
    UOWExecutor().execute(self, tasks)
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/orm/unitofwork.py", line 753, in execute
    self.execute_save_steps(trans, task)
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/orm/unitofwork.py", line 773, in execute_save_steps
    self.execute_cyclical_dependencies(trans, task, False)
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/orm/unitofwork.py", line 789, in execute_cyclical_dependencies
    self.execute(trans, [t], isdelete)
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/orm/unitofwork.py", line 753, in execute
    self.execute_save_steps(trans, task)
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/orm/unitofwork.py", line 768, in execute_save_steps
    self.save_objects(trans, task)
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/orm/unitofwork.py", line 759, in save_objects
    task.mapper._save_obj(task.polymorphic_tosave_objects, trans)
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/orm/mapper.py", line 1413, in _save_obj
    c = connection.execute(statement.values(value_params), params)
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/engine/base.py", line 824, in execute
    return Connection.executors[c](self, object, multiparams, params)
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/engine/base.py", line 874, in _execute_clauseelement
    return self.__execute_context(context)
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/engine/base.py", line 896, in __execute_context self._cursor_execute(context.cursor, context.statement, context.parameters[0], context=context) File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/engine/base.py", line 950, in _cursor_execute
    self._handle_dbapi_exception(e, statement, parameters, cursor, context)
File "/home/megana/galaxy-dist-Erick/eggs/SQLAlchemy-0.5.6_dev_r6498-py2.6.egg/sqlalchemy/engine/base.py", line 931, in _handle_dbapi_exception raise exc.DBAPIError.instance(statement, parameters, e, connection_invalidated=is_disconnect) ProgrammingError: (ProgrammingError) You must not use 8-bit bytestrings unless you use a text_factory that can interpret 8-bit bytestrings (like text_factory = str). It is highly recommended that you instead just switch your application to Unicode strings. u'UPDATE history_dataset_association SET update_time=?, info=?, blurb=?, peek=? WHERE history_dataset_association.id = ?' ['2012-03-22 16:23:45.441156', 'join (GNU coreutils) 7.4\nCopyright \xc2\xa9 2009 Free Software Foundation, Inc.\nLicencia GPLv3+: GNU GPL versi\xc3\xb3n 3 o superior .\nEsto es software libre: es libre de cambiarlo y redistribuirlo.\nNO HAY NINGUNA GARANT\xc3\x8dA, en la me', 'empty', 'no peek', 330]


--
Mikel Egaña Aranguren, PhD
http://mikeleganaaranguren.com

Marie Curie post-doc at Ontology Engineering Group, UPM
http://www.oeg-upm.net/

___________________________________________________________
Please keep all replies on the list by using "reply all"
in your mail client.  To manage your subscriptions to this
and other Galaxy lists, please use the interface at:

 http://lists.bx.psu.edu/

Reply via email to